The model in which the requirements are implemented by its category is
1.
Evolutionary Development Model
✓ Correct
2.
Waterfall Model
3.
Prototyping Model
4.
Iterative Enhancement Model
Show Solution
Solution
The correct answer is Option 1
Explanation:
The evolutionary process model resembles the iterative enhancement model
The same phases as the waterfall model are defined here in a cynical fashion.
This model differs from the iterative enhancement model in the sense that this does not require a usable product at the end of each cycle.
In evolutionary development, requirements are implemented by category rather than by priority.
For example, in a simple database application, one cycle might implement the graphical user interface (GUI)
Evolutionary development and iterative enhancement are somewhat interchanged.
Evolutionary development should be used when it is not necessary to provide a minimal version of the system quickly.
This model is useful for projects using new technology that is not well understood.
